Edit Relations: At least One of the Pointed Components is not Loaded in Edit Mode

You can edit relations for which at least one of the pointed components is not loaded in edit mode.

  1. In the Search box of the Top Bar, enter part:Tool_To_ReconnectProduct1 string and click .
  2. Right-click Tool_To_ReconnectProduct1 and select Explore.
  3. In the Tree-view select the components of the image here below and right-click to open.
  4. Double click Length.1 under Parameters. The Edit parameter dialog box displays.
  5. Click Formula . .
    A Warning message appears: Editing this object from a technological package is not allowed because it uses unloaded parameters or features. Would you like to load all the parameters or features?
  6. Click Yes to load the pointed components in edit mode. The Formula Editor dialog box appears so you can edit the formula.

Edit Relations: At least One of the Pointed Components is not Open in Session

You can edit relations for which at least one of the pointed components is not open in session.

  1. In the Search box of the Top Bar, enter part:Tool_To_ReconnectProduct1 string and click .
  2. Right-click Tool_To_ReconnectProduct1 and select Explore.
  3. In the Tree, select the components and right-click to open.
  4. Double-click Length.1 under Parameters. The Edit parameter dialog box displays.
  5. Click Formula . A Warning message appears: Editing this object from a technological package is not allowed because it uses unloaded parameters or features. Would you like to load all the parameters or features?
  6. Click either No to cancel or Yes to display the Reroute of relation's broken links dialog box. The system detects one item missing.

    Depending on the component status you can perform two different actions:

Edit Relations: At least one of the pointed Parameters/Features is deleted out of context

You can edit relations for which at least one of the pointed parameters or features is deleted out of context.

  1. In the Search box of the Top Bar, enter part:Tool_To_ReconnectProduct1 string and click .
  2. Right-click Tool_To_ReconnectProduct1 and select Explore.
  3. In the Tree-view select the components of the image here below and click Open.
  4. Double click Length.1 under Parameters. The Edit parameter dialog box displays.
  5. Click Formula . A Warning message appears: Editing this object from a technological package is not allowed because it uses unloaded parameters or features. Would you like to load all the parameters or features?
  6. Click either No to cancel or Yes to display the Reroute of relation's broken links dialog box. The system detects two items missing.
